What is Growth and Development Monitoring?
Regular Pediatric growth assessment in Dwarka Delhi helps monitor a child’s height, weight, head growth, and developmental milestones according to age. It also includes observing speech, movement, learning, behaviour, and social interaction. Early identification of delays or growth concerns allows children to receive the right care and support at the right time.

Key Developmental Milestones
0 to 3 Months
- Lifts head briefly when lying on tummy
- Responds to sounds and voices
- Makes eye contact and begins to smile
- Brings hands to face
3 to 6 Months
- Holds head steady without support
- Rolls from tummy to back
- Reaches for and grasps objects
- Laughs and makes babbling sounds
6 to 9 Months
- Sits without support
- Passes objects between hands
- Responds to own name
- Begins to crawl or shuffle
9 to 12 Months
- Pulls up to stand and may take first steps
- Uses gestures such as waving and pointing
- Says first words such as mama or dada
- Understands simple instructions
12 to 18 Months
- Walks independently
- Uses 10 to 20 words
- Points to body parts when asked
- Feeds self with fingers
18 to 24 Months
- Runs and climbs
- Uses two word phrases
- Follows two step instructions
- Shows interest in other children
2 to 3 Years
- Speaks in short sentences
- Asks questions
- Rides a tricycle
- Plays alongside other children
3 to 5 Years
- Speaks clearly in full sentences
- Draws basic shapes and figures
- Dresses and undresses with minimal help
- Plays cooperatively with other children

How often should my child have growth check-ups?
Regular check-ups are recommended during infancy and early childhood to monitor healthy growth and development.
My child is not walking at 14 months. Should I worry?
Many children start walking between 9 and 15 months. If your child is not walking by 18 months, a doctor’s assessment is advised.
What signs may suggest a developmental concern?
Delayed speech, poor eye contact, delayed walking, or difficulty interacting with others should be discussed with a doctor.
What is a growth chart?
A growth chart helps doctors track a child’s height, weight, and head growth over time.
Can nutrition affect growth and development?
Yes. Good nutrition plays an important role in healthy growth, brain development, and overall well-being.
What happens if a developmental delay is identified?
Early support and therapy can help improve a child’s development and overall progress.
